IN TODAY'S SENTINEL -- WEDNESDAY, JUNE 1, 2009 THOMPSON TO FIGHT PROPOSED AG CUTS
Funding for the LSU AgCenter and the state Department of Agriculture will not face steep cuts to their budgets if state Sen. Francis Thompson has his way. "The largest industry in the state is still agriculture. We don't need to cut off our hand if that's the one that's doing the work."
BRUSHES WITH CONCORDIA SHERIFF'S DEPUTY FRANK DELAUGHTER IN 1960S
Forty-five years ago Gene McClain of Vidalia, then 19 and living in Ferriday, witnessed a scene so disturbing involving then-Concordia Parish Sheriff's Deputy Frank DeLaughter that it left McClain shaken for days. McClain is not the only person speaking out this week.
SIMPSON CONVICTED IN FEMA TRAILER THEFT
James L. Simpson Jr., 49, of Jonesville, was convicted by a federal jury Friday of receiving a stolen FEMA trailer, United States Attorney Donald W. Washington announced.
